Abstract
The role of laser beam parameters and material properties in establishing a stable deep welding process is investigated, experimentally and theoretically. Particular emphasis is placed on the mechanisms involved in the energy coupling. It is shown that high quality welds are achieved by a proper choice of parameters and a sophisticated process conduction.
